If you or your family have regular medical appointments or prescription medicines, it’s worth knowing about the Medicare Safety Net and PBS Safety Net.
🩺 Medicare Safety Net
The Extended Medicare Safety Net (EMSN)Â can help reduce your out-of-pocket costs for eligible out-of-hospital medical services once you reach the annual threshold.
If you’re part of a couple or family, you can register as a Medicare Safety Net family so your eligible costs can be combined. This may help you reach the threshold sooner. Even if everyone is on the same Medicare card, you still need to register.
For 2026, the EMSN thresholds are:
$2,699.10 – general patients
$861.20 – concession cardholders and families eligible for Family Tax Benefit Part A
Once you reach the relevant threshold, you may receive a higher Medicare benefit for eligible services for the rest of the calendar year.
đź’Š PBS Safety Net
The PBS Safety Net may also help if you or your family have significant prescription medicine costs throughout the year.
For 2026, the thresholds are:
$1,748.20 – general patients
$277.20 – concession cardholders
Once you reach the threshold, you may pay less for eligible PBS medicines for the remainder of the calendar year. General patients can pay up to $7.70 per PBS medicine, while eligible concession cardholders may receive PBS medicines at no charge, subject to applicable premiums.
📅 Remember — it resets each year
Both Safety Net schemes are calculated over the calendar year (1 January–31 December) and reset each January.
You can check your Medicare Safety Net progress through your Medicare online account linked to myGov or the myGov app.
